Everyone's Journey is Unique

"Everyone's journey is Unique and everything happens with time and destiny."

Life is like a journey, and no two journeys are the same. Each person has their own path to follow, filled with different experiences, challenges, and lessons. Sometimes, we might wish for things to happen sooner or wonder why certain events take time, but the truth is, everything happens for a reason. We don’t get anything before it’s meant to come into our lives.

Our journey unfolds according to its own timing, which is often shaped by destiny. Destiny isn’t something we can control, but it guides us to the right moments, the right people, and the right opportunities. We may not always understand why things happen when they do, but in time, we see that everything has a purpose. Just as a seed needs time to grow into a strong tree, we also need time to develop and experience life in the way we’re meant to.

So, be patient and trust the process. Even when things seem uncertain, remember that your journey is unfolding just as it should. What’s meant for you will come when the time is right, and it will be worth the wait.

Happiness is Like a Guest - A Simple Thought Inspired by Rabindranath Tagore’s Athithi

Happiness is like a guest. It comes into our lives for a little while, makes us smile, and then quietly leaves. We cannot keep it forever, just like we cannot hold on to a guest who must go. Rabindranath Tagore’s short story Athithi (which means "The Guest") shows us this idea in a beautiful way. In the story, a young boy named Tarapada comes to a kind family. They treat him with love, and for a while, everyone is happy. But one day, without telling anyone, Tarapada leaves. He loved being with them, but he could not stay in one place. He wanted to be free. Tarapada is like happiness. He came, brought joy, and left. The story helps us understand that we should enjoy happy moments while they are with us. But when they pass, we should not be sad. Just like a good guest, happiness will come again one day. This teaches us to be thankful for the joy we have, even if it doesn’t last forever.
